A bill for an act
relating to human services; modifying the operating payment rate for certain
nonprofit nursing facilities in border cities; amending Minnesota Statutes 2016,
section 256R.53, subdivision 2.

B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F MINNESOTA:

Section 1.

Minnesota Statutes 2016, section 256R.53, subdivision 2, is amended to read:


Subd. 2.

Nursing deleted text begin facilitydeleted text end new text begin facilitiesnew text end in deleted text begin Breckenridgedeleted text end new text begin border citiesnew text end .

The operating
payment rate of a nonprofit nursing facility that exists on January 1, 2015, is located within
the boundaries of the deleted text begin citydeleted text end new text begin citiesnew text end of Breckenridgenew text begin or Moorheadnew text end , and is reimbursed under this
chapter, is equal to the greater of:

(1) the operating payment rate determined under section 256R.21, subdivision 3; or

(2) the median case mix adjusted rates, including comparable rate components as
determined by the median case mix adjusted rates, including comparable rate components
as determined by the commissioner, for the equivalent case mix indices of the nonprofit
nursing facility or facilities located in an adjacent city in another state and in cities contiguous
to the adjacent city. new text begin The commissioner shall make the comparison required in this subdivision
on November 1 of each year and shall apply it to the rates to be effective on the following
January 1.
new text end The Minnesota facility's operating payment rate with a case mix index of 1.0 is
computed by dividing the adjacent city's nursing facility or facilities' median operating
payment rate with an index of 1.02 by 1.02. new text begin If the adjustments under this subdivision result
in a rate that exceeds the limits in section 256R.23, subdivision 5, and whose costs exceed
the rate in section 256R.24, subdivision 3, in a given rate year, the facility's rate shall not
be subject to the limits in section 256R.23, subdivision 5, and shall not be limited to the
rate established in section 256R.24, subdivision 3, for that rate year.
new text end

new text begin EFFECTIVE DATE. new text end

new text begin The rate increases for a facility located in Moorhead are effective
for the rate year beginning January 1, 2020, and annually thereafter.
